Intelligence Summary: SR-72 Hypersonic Aircraft (Classified)

Node Identity: The SR-72 is a Mach 6 unmanned hypersonic ISR/strike aircraft concept publicly discussed by Lockheed Martin since 2013. It is the most likely identity of the $2.1B+ classified Skunk Works program. The classified program is described as having 'game changing' and 'magical' capability, with 'highly complex design and systems integration.'

Three-Layer Hypothesis:

  • Layer 1 (Public): SR-72 hypersonic ISR/strike aircraft
  • Layer 2 (Probable Classified): SR-72 + integrated DEW (laser/HPM/plasma)
  • Layer 3 (Speculative): CFR-derived compact fusion power source for DEW/propulsion

Evidence:

  • Safran landing gear contract (hypersonic aircraft)
  • Aviation Week reports of 'secret production activity'
  • Building 648 SCIF (215,000 SF, $400M, opened Aug 2021) — manufacturing facility
  • 'Magical' descriptor (Taiclet, July 2025 Q2 earnings call)
  • 'We probably won't be able to talk about what that is for many years to come'
  • Timeline: first loss Q2 2021 → $555M in 2024 → $950M Q2 2025
